导读:
在MySQL中,获取当前时间是一个常见的需求 。不同的应用场景需要不同精度的时间 , MySQL提供了多种函数来满足这些需求 。本文将介绍几个常用的获取当前时间的函数 。
1. NOW()
NOW()函数返回当前日期和时间,精确到秒级别 。它可以直接使用,无需传入参数 。
2. CURRENT_TIMESTAMP
CURRENT_TIMESTAMP函数与NOW()函数作用相同,都返回当前日期和时间 。它也可以直接使用 , 无需传入参数 。
3. SYSDATE()
SYSDATE()函数返回系统日期和时间,精确到秒级别 。与NOW()函数和CURRENT_TIMESTAMP函数不同的是,它不受时区设置的影响 。
4. UTC_TIMESTAMP()
UTC_TIMESTAMP()函数返回协调世界时(UTC)的日期和时间 。与NOW()函数和CURRENT_TIMESTAMP函数不同的是,它不受时区设置的影响 。
总结:
【mysql获取当前时间的sql语句 mysql中当前时间获取】以上四个函数都可以用于获取当前时间,根据具体需求选择合适的函数即可 。如果需要更高精度的时间,可以使用微秒级别的函数 , 如SYSDATE(6)和UTC_TIMESTAMP(6) 。除此之外,还有一些与时间相关的函数,如DATE()、YEAR()、MONTH()等,可以用于提取日期或时间部分 。
推荐阅读
- 备份mysqldata
- mysql两张表数据合并查询 mysql求和两张表
- mysql怎么创建新表 mysql创建新表格语法
- mysql从入门到放弃 mysql进阶方向
- mysql输出三个数的最大值 mysql输出sum
- 诛仙服务端文件解析 诛仙mysql数据库安装
- 如何清理云服务器上的垃圾文件? 云服务器怎么清理垃圾文件
- 如何将惠普服务器改装为家用风扇? 惠普服务器怎么改家用风扇